We have a decently sized rust codebase (800k LOC), and we regularly suffer from the fact that rust actions spawn up to N parallel threads. It leads to CPU starvation (slow, but not ciritcal) and OOM events (very bad!!).
I think there are two approaches
I see the second approach being used in this repo, but from the surrounding comments I deduce this is done because of better optimized build results.
